Output 68c0fb33cca7f37fc31ed113052d2ea6ef2316de75f229ed2bf0c858544076f8:1

value
2924629
script pubkey
OP_HASH160 OP_PUSHBYTES_20 e63f860d41ace2e92eea938b2d17ba68c29fc1b5 OP_EQUAL
address
3NgTSN6qJN92rboLiCXZctZcyt3ETPeZYW
transaction
68c0fb33cca7f37fc31ed113052d2ea6ef2316de75f229ed2bf0c858544076f8
spent
true